Hospice of North Sunflower is an established hospice provider that scores well above average overall, ranking in the 15th percentile in Mississippi. They perform particularly well in family communication, meeting or exceeding state benchmarks in this area. Worth noting: their rate of visits in a patient's final days is below the state average and their Hospice Care Index falls below the state average. When speaking with them, ask about their approach to after-hours care, how they communicate changes in a patient's condition, and what support they offer to caregivers.
